Henry Thomas Alken: a master of the animal scene
Henry Thomas Alken, active in the early 19th century, is recognized for his works celebrating rural life and hunting activities. Influenced by Romanticism, he skillfully captured moments of everyday life with remarkable precision. His paintings, often imbued with a sense of humor, reflect an era when hunting was not only a sport but also a symbol of social status. Alken made a name for himself through his illustrations and paintings, becoming an essential figure in British art of his time.
